About Steve Harley
British rocker Steve Harley formed the band Cockney Rebel in 1973. Their 1974 single "Judy Teen" became Cockney Rebel's first hit. A Harley solo single, "Big Big Deal, " preceded the formation of a new Cockney Rebel lineup, and 1975's The Best Years of Our Lives generated their first U.K. chart-topper, "Make Me Smile (Come Up and See Me)." Harley spent most of the '80s removed from the pop scene, but soon formed a new incarnation of Cockney Rebel and regularly toured into the following decade. 1999's Stripped to Bare Bones documents an acoustic set recorded the year previous. Yes You Can was issued in summer 2000. ~ Jason Ankeny
